海上医疗队虚拟手术训练平台系统的设计

摘    要:目的:研制一种适用于海上摇摆、垂荡、颠簸环境下,海上医疗队进行跨学科专业的手术训练平台系统。方法:为解决移动便携和海上舰船环境适应性问题,采取带刹车滚轮、磁性材料固定、支架固定等措施,以集成力反馈设备、图形工作站、三维立体显示等设备建立该系统,设计能够模拟不同海况环境条件的移动虚拟手术训练平台系统。结果:在海军执行和谐使命系列任务中,医疗队员使用该系统进行胫腓骨骨折内固定术的模拟训练。经实际检验,该系统实现了设计要求,可在不同海上环境下提供虚拟手术训练。结论:该系统的应用,能提高海上医疗队员海战救治技能训练的针对性和有效性,从而有利于提高海上医疗救治能力。

Design of Virtual Surgery Training Platform System for Navy Medical Team

Abstract:Objective To design a surgical training platform system suitable for sea swing, heave, and bumpy environment for the navy medical team of different surgical specialties. Mothoclg The virtual surgery training platform system was designed to solve the problems including mobile portability and environmental adaptability by utilization of truckle with brake, fixing with magnetic materials and bracket, etc. The virtual surgery training platform system integrated force- feedback device, graphic workstation as well as three-dimensional display device to build a software-hardware combination system in order to simulate and imitate various martial circumstances. Romllts During the "Harmonious Mission2011", the medical team used this system to do the simulation training for the tibia and fibula fracture fixation. The system achieved the design requirements and could be used to do virtual surgery training in different maritime environment. C, onclmfion The application of the system can improve the availability and pertinence of the treatment skills training for the medical team, so as to promote the ability of martial medical treatment.Chinese Medical Equipment Journal,2012,33(9):17-20]
